The Supervisory Board of Cherry SE has permanently appointed Rogier Volmer as Chief Executive Officer (CEO), effective July 1, 2026. Volmer, who had served as interim CEO since January 1, 2026, will continue to lead the company's strategic transformation, signaling stability and continuity during a critical phase.
Under Volmer's leadership, Cherry SE will maintain its focus on the operational implementation of the 'Blossom' future program. Since taking office, Volmer has set the course for sustainably increasing the Group's profitability and strengthening its position in its core business of peripherals and components. His permanent appointment ensures a seamless continuation of these strategic initiatives.

Cherry SE is a global manufacturer of computer input devices such as keyboards, mice, microphones, and headsets for applications in office, gaming, and industry for hybrid work, as well as hardware and software solutions in digital healthcare. The company's operational headquarters is in Germany, with staff in development, services, logistics, and production sites in Germany, China, and Austria, as well as sales offices in multiple countries.
